Coloring of maps;
-
Choropleth maps; Color; Grayscale; Four Color Theorem (choosing
numbers of colors)
-
Given that no more than four colors are ever needed to color a map in
the plane, why should a GIS have so many choices for color?
-
Choropleth maps with many ranges need a variety of colors
-
Ranges need to make sense so that changes in data intensity are reflected
in changes in color intensity
-
Grayscale and color, this parallelism about data and color intensity
is critical
-
Four colors are sufficient to color any map in the plane; one never
needs more than four. Thus, when choosing coloring schemes, bear
this fact in mind and have a rationale for color selection based on the
underlying known theorem about coloring. One such good rationale
is offered above, involving choropleth maps.

Map
projection: Stereographic projection.
The One-point Compactification Theorem (blackboard
demonstration):
shows that the skin of a spherical globe cannot
be perfectly flattened into the plane; it fails to do so by at least one
point. Thus, there can be no perfect map in the plane.
-
Four Colors are sufficient for any map on a sphere,
as well. An application of the one-point compactification theorem.

Classification--move the center of projection;
alter the plane of capture (roll it up into a cylinder, torus, Möbius
strip, or Klein bottle--developable surface; try a cone).
-
Cylindrical and conical projections--choose a
projection suited to need.
-
Mercator--conformal--well-suited as a navigation
chart. Equal area projection better-suited to showing map of the
world.

Centrality and Hierarchy -- from the classical
to the modern. Using the classical for alignment to extend into the
modern setting--a strategy useful in a wide range of theoretical and applied
research.
-
Material on a geometric model of Central Place Theory (Christaller/Lösch).
-
Classical central place theory--basic
triangular lattice.
-
K=3 hierarchy, marketing principle
-
K=4 hierarchy, transportation principle
-
K=7 hierarchy, administrative principle
-
Fractal central place theory.
-
Illustration of exact fit of the two approaches, showing that the fractally-generated
tiles fit together precisely to form the classical central place landscapes.
